The story of Dan Graves Gray began in 1908 in Fort Worth, Texas, USA. In 1910, Dan Graves Gray resided in Gatesville Ward 2, Coryell, Texas, USA. In 1920, Dan Graves Gray resided in Gadsden, Yuma, Arizona, USA. Dan Graves Gray passed away in 1999 in Fort Worth, Tarrant County, Texas, United States of America.
